How Is Ringworm Spread in Animals?

How Ringworm Spreads in Animals: Understanding Transmission and Prevention

Ringworm, despite its name, isn’t caused by a worm; it’s a fungal infection, and how ringworm is spread in animals involves direct and indirect contact with infected sources, primarily through spores attaching to fur or skin. The spread of this common ailment requires understanding of its lifecycle and transmission methods to effectively prevent and control outbreaks.

What is Ringworm? The Fungal Foe

Ringworm is a zoonotic fungal infection that affects the skin, hair, and nails of animals (and humans). The term “ringworm” refers to the characteristic circular, raised lesions that often develop on the skin, though not all cases present in this manner. It is caused by a group of fungi called dermatophytes, which thrive on keratin, the protein found in skin, hair, and nails. Microsporum canis, Trichophyton mentagrophytes, and Microsporum gypseum are among the most common dermatophytes affecting pets.

Methods of Transmission: How Is Ringworm Spread in Animals?

Understanding the pathways by which ringworm spreads is critical for preventing its transmission among animals and to humans. The spread hinges on the infectiousness of dermatophyte spores.

  • Direct Contact: This is the most common route. It involves physical contact with an infected animal. Sharing grooming tools, bedding, or simply touching an infected animal can spread the fungus. Highly populated environments, like shelters or breeding facilities, see more of this type of spread.
  • Indirect Contact: Spores can survive for extended periods (months to years) in the environment. This means that an animal can contract ringworm by coming into contact with contaminated objects.
    • Bedding
    • Grooming tools
    • Furniture
    • Carpets
    • Other surfaces
  • Asymptomatic Carriers: Some animals can carry the ringworm fungus without showing any visible symptoms. These animals are still contagious and can shed spores into the environment, spreading the infection to other animals. This poses a hidden risk because the carrier isn’t easily identifiable.

Factors Increasing Risk of Infection

Several factors can increase an animal’s susceptibility to ringworm infection:

  • Age: Young animals (puppies and kittens) are more vulnerable due to underdeveloped immune systems.
  • Compromised Immune System: Animals with underlying health conditions or those taking immunosuppressant medications are at higher risk.
  • Stress: Stress can weaken the immune system, making an animal more susceptible to infection.
  • Poor Hygiene: Overcrowded and unsanitary living conditions promote the spread of ringworm.
  • Skin Damage: Cuts, abrasions, or other skin irritations provide an entry point for the fungus.

Preventing Ringworm: A Multi-Pronged Approach

Preventing the spread of ringworm requires a proactive approach involving hygiene, quarantine, and early detection:

  • Maintain Good Hygiene: Regularly clean and disinfect animal environments, including bedding, grooming tools, and food/water bowls.
  • Quarantine Suspect Animals: If you suspect an animal has ringworm, isolate it immediately from other animals to prevent further spread.
  • Regular Grooming: Regular grooming helps to remove loose hair and skin cells that may harbor fungal spores.
  • Prompt Veterinary Care: Seek veterinary attention at the first sign of ringworm. Early diagnosis and treatment are crucial for controlling the infection.
  • Environmental Decontamination: Thoroughly clean and disinfect any areas where an infected animal has been.

Environmental Decontamination: Killing Spores

Decontamination is key because dermatophyte spores can survive for a long time.

  • Disinfectants: Use antifungal disinfectants, like diluted bleach (1:10 dilution), to clean surfaces. Always follow the manufacturer’s instructions.
  • Vacuuming: Vacuum carpets and upholstery thoroughly to remove spores. Dispose of the vacuum bag or clean the canister after each use.
  • Laundry: Wash bedding, towels, and other washable items in hot water with bleach.
  • Steam Cleaning: Steam cleaning can help to kill fungal spores on surfaces that cannot be easily disinfected.
  • Sunlight: Sunlight is a natural disinfectant. Allow surfaces and bedding to air dry in direct sunlight whenever possible.

Treatment Options: A Path to Recovery

Ringworm treatment typically involves a combination of topical and oral antifungal medications.

  • Topical Medications: Antifungal creams, ointments, and shampoos are applied directly to the affected areas.
  • Oral Medications: Oral antifungal medications, such as griseofulvin, itraconazole, and terbinafine, are often prescribed for severe or widespread infections.
  • Lime Sulfur Dips: Lime sulfur dips are an effective topical treatment for ringworm. They are applied to the entire body of the animal, following veterinary instructions.
  • Clipping Hair: Clipping the hair around the affected areas can help to improve the effectiveness of topical medications and prevent the spread of spores.

Diagnosing Ringworm

Diagnosis requires the expert assessment of a veterinarian. Common methods of diagnosing ringworm include:

  • Visual Examination: Observing the characteristic lesions can provide a preliminary diagnosis.
  • Wood’s Lamp Examination: A Wood’s lamp emits ultraviolet light. Some species of Microsporum canis will fluoresce a bright apple-green color under a Wood’s lamp. However, this test is not definitive.
  • Microscopic Examination: A sample of hair or skin scraping can be examined under a microscope to identify fungal spores.
  • Fungal Culture: This is the most accurate diagnostic test. A sample is collected and cultured in a laboratory to identify the specific dermatophyte causing the infection.

How long can ringworm spores survive in the environment?

Dermatophyte spores are remarkably resilient and can survive for extended periods in the environment, ranging from several months to over a year. This longevity underscores the importance of thorough environmental decontamination to prevent reinfection or transmission to other animals and humans. Regular cleaning and disinfection are vital steps.

Can ringworm affect all animal species?

While ringworm can affect a wide range of animal species, some species are more susceptible than others. Cats, dogs, horses, and cattle are commonly affected, while other animals may be less frequently infected. Certain dermatophyte species also exhibit a preference for specific hosts. Risk varies based on species and exposure.

Is ringworm always visible?

No, ringworm is not always visible. Animals can be asymptomatic carriers, meaning they harbor the fungus without showing any clinical signs of infection. These carriers can still shed spores into the environment, contributing to the spread of ringworm. Careful monitoring of all animals, even those without visible signs, is crucial.

How often should I clean my pet’s bedding to prevent ringworm?

Ideally, pet bedding should be cleaned at least once a week, and more frequently if your pet has been exposed to a potentially contaminated environment or has a history of ringworm. Washing bedding in hot water with bleach helps to kill fungal spores. Regular cleaning is key.

What is the best disinfectant to use against ringworm?

A diluted bleach solution (1:10 dilution of household bleach to water) is an effective and readily available disinfectant for combating ringworm. However, always test the solution on a small, inconspicuous area first to ensure it does not damage the surface. Always adhere to safety precautions when using bleach. Other commercial antifungal disinfectants are also available.

Can humans catch ringworm from animals?

Yes, ringworm is a zoonotic disease, meaning it can be transmitted from animals to humans. Direct contact with an infected animal or contaminated objects can result in a ringworm infection in humans. Practice good hygiene, such as handwashing after handling animals, to minimize the risk.

What are the signs of ringworm in humans?

In humans, ringworm typically presents as circular, red, scaly, and itchy patches on the skin. These lesions may have raised borders and can be accompanied by hair loss if the infection affects the scalp. Consult a doctor if you suspect you have ringworm.

Are some breeds of animals more susceptible to ringworm?

While breed predisposition is not as significant as other factors like age and immune status, certain breeds may be more prone to ringworm infections. For example, Persian cats are known to be more susceptible to Microsporum canis infections. Genetics may play a role in susceptibility.

Can ringworm be prevented with vaccination?

Currently, there is no widely available and effective vaccine to prevent ringworm in animals. The focus remains on preventing the spread of infection through good hygiene, environmental management, and prompt treatment of infected animals.

How long does it take to treat ringworm in animals?

The duration of ringworm treatment varies depending on the severity of the infection and the animal’s response to therapy. Treatment typically lasts for several weeks to several months. Continue treatment for the entire duration prescribed by your vet, even if symptoms appear to resolve.

Is ringworm more common in certain climates?

Ringworm can occur in any climate, but it tends to be more prevalent in warm, humid environments, as these conditions favor the growth and survival of dermatophytes. However, it’s crucial to be vigilant regardless of your local climate.

What if my animal licks the topical ringworm medication?

If your animal licks the topical ringworm medication, contact your veterinarian immediately. Some medications can be toxic if ingested. Your veterinarian can advise you on the best course of action and whether any monitoring is necessary. Preventative measures, such as using an Elizabethan collar, are also essential.
